2011 Southern Art & Music Award (Moddys) Winners

Posted on 01 January 2012

With over 1000 votes from New Orleans to Birmingham you gave recognition to the South’s artists and musicians with the 2011 Southern Art & Music awards. The Moddys were awarded by averaging our readers’ poll with our writers’ poll which was submitted by journalists and bloggers from around the South. UNSILENT NIGHT – join the boombox chorus at ArtWalk

Posted on 09 December 2011

A swarm of boomboxes will create Mobile’s first Unsilent Night, a participatory sound sculpture played while moving through downtown streets during the December ArtWalk. For the first time, Mobile is joining communities around the world to present Phil Kline’s Unsilent Night.
